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Alder | 쥐가오리 |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(식물) | Animalia (동물)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(피자식물문) | Chordata (척삭동물)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(목련강) | Elasmobranchii |
| Order | Fagales (참나무목) | Myliobatiformes (매가오리목) |
| Family | Betulaceae | Myliobatidae |
| Genus | Alnus | Mobula |
| Species | Alnus glutinosa | Mobula japanica |
